Acila shumardi
Images:
By Wrangellian
Taxonomy
Cretaceous Clam
Kingdom: Animalia
Phylum: Mollusca
Class: Bivalvia
Order: Nuculida
Family: Nuculidae
Genus: Acila
Species: Acila shumardi
Author Citation Dall, 1909
Geological Time Scale
Eon: Phanerozoic
Era: Mesozoic
Period: Cretaceous
Sub Period: None
Epoch: Late
International Age: Santonian
Stratigraphy
Nanaimo Group
Haslam Formation
Provenance
Collector: self
Date Collected: 07/15/2013
Acquired by: Field Collection
Dimensions
Length: 21 mm
Location
Mt. Tzuhalem
Cowichan Valley, Vancouver Island
British Columbia
Canada
Comments
Most common bivalve on the mountain.
Length is of one valve.
